Operations Supervisor Waste Collections Take the helm of a high-performing waste collection operation where your leadership directly impacts service delivery, safety, and environmental stewardship.

As our Operations Supervisor, you will be the driving force behind the day-to-day coordination of our waste collection activities on a major £6m contract.

Youll lead by example, managing a dedicated team of drivers, operatives, and sub-contractors to ensure we deliver an efficient, cost-effective service that meets customer expectations and budget goals.

Key Responsibilities Health, Safety, Environment & Quality (SHEQ) Champion safety: Lead from the front by implementing company SHEQ policies, conducting thorough risk assessments, and ensuring safe systems of work.

Protect the environment: Perform environmental aspects and impacts analyses to minimize our footprint and ensure strict adherence to site permits and regulations.

Investigate and train: Oversee accident, incident, and near-miss reporting.

Ensure all staff and sub-contractors are fully trained, competent, and hold the correct licenses and certificates.

Maintain standards: Display statutory notices, manage PPE distribution, and hold team members accountable for their health, safety, and environmental responsibilities.

Operational Excellence & Resource Management Drive performance: Organize effective operational procedures, maintain high standards of discipline, and actively monitor staff performance to address issues swiftly.

Optimize resources: Manage the waste collection fleet, equipment, and personnel efficiently, reviewing working practices to promote cost-effective methods.

Manage scheduling: Oversee work schedules, holiday planning, and cover arrangements for absenteeism and sickness.

Report on progress: Prepare and submit comprehensive daily and weekly management reports, keeping leadership informed of staffing levels, metrics, and site performance.

What You Bring Management Experience: Proven background in a supervisory or leadership role, preferably within waste management, logistics, or a related field.

Industry Knowledge: A thorough understanding of waste management legislation, operational standards, and compliance.

People Skills: Exceptional person-management abilities, with a knack for motivating teams, training personnel, and handling performance management constructively.

Tech Savvy: Computer literate with the ability to manage schedules, reports, and administrative tasks digitally.

Driving Licence: A current, clean driving licence (HGV entitlement is highly desirable).

Personal Attributes Uncompromising commitment to health, safety, and environmental standards.

A strong customer-first mindset with a proactive, problem-solving attitude.

High motivation and a genuine eagerness to tackle operational challenges and continue learning.
